Poll Results

Thanks for participating everyone! It’s been over a week since I posted the polls, and votes have slowed to a crawl. I’d like to go over the results, some interesting observations, and some things I’ve done already based on the results. As a disclaimer, I’m assuming the votes are representative of my viewers as a whole for this discussion, even though I know this is not true. These polls suffer from both Volunteer Bias (those with certain opinions are more likely to vote than those with other opinions) and Selection Bias (readers who read the Afterword chapter are likely to view things differently than readers who skipped it). But this is the data I have, and I don’t have any better tools for gathering peoples’ thoughts, so let’s review the data available!

Poll 1: How did you view the Spoilers chapter in Part 7?

When I first posted the Spoilers chapter, I expected a low view count. This corresponds well with the ~18% (15 votes) of readers who voted that they were worried enough about the content to read the spoilers. ~39% (32 votes) of readers didn’t view the Spoilers chapter at all. That’s ~57% of readers who interacted with the Spoilers chapter in a way that I expected. But ~43% did something I didn’t expect. In particular, ~32% actively sought out the spoilers when I labeled them as such. I thought everyone universally hated spoilers! Apparently not. These results, combined with the results in Poll 2 below, convinced me to delete the Spoilers chapter entirely. The list of “red flag” kinks was moved into the Caution Tape chapter, and the spoilers have been turned to space dust.

Poll 2: How did you feel about the tone of Part 7?

Overall, ~74% (70 votes) of readers confirmed my suspicions that Part 7 was more serious than usual. However, ~74% (70 votes) also felt that a warning chapter was not necessary. That’s good, since it means I didn’t go too far overboard with the differing tone. The ~25% (24 votes) who did think a warning chapter is justified are enough to convince me to leave it around. I did, however, adjust the language in the warning chapter to be much more lax, in order to communicate that it’s really not that bad.

Poll 3: How did you feel about Part 7’s POV switch?

~55% (50 votes) of readers like the POV switch. Not terrible, but not impressive ;). At least half my readers liked it, but half doesn’t seem like a very good goal. If half of all people who read my story liked it, I’d be ecstatic. But this poll was targeted at people who already like the story, at least enough to read to the Afterword chapter. And of that group, it seems 45% didn’t like the POV switch for some reason or another. ~21% (19 votes) of readers were not open to the idea of a POV switch to begin with, though most at least found it tolerable. ~24% (22 votes) of readers were open to the idea of a POV switch, but weren’t terribly impressed with the way I executed it. This includes those who replied, “I’m neutral.” Perhaps it’s because I didn’t slap a label somewhere to clearly mark when the POV was switching? I’ve already added a note to the chapter titles where POVs switch, but I get the impression it’s not that simple.
